- The distance between Montpellier, France and Toronto, Pearson Intl, On, Canada is approximately 6,415 km or 3,986 mi.
- To reach Montpellier in this distance one would set out from Toronto, Pearson Intl, On bearing 58.4° or ENE and follow the great circles arc to approach Montpellier bearing 121.7° or ESE .
- Montpellier has a Mediterranean hot climate (Csa) whereas Toronto, Pearson Intl, On has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b).
- Both are in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
- The mean temperature is 6.8 °C (12.2°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 10.7 °C (19.3°F) less in Montpellier.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to subcont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 71.7 mm (2.8 in) less which is equivalent to 71.7 l/m² (1.76 US gal/ft²) or 717,000 l/ha (76,652 US gal/ac) less. About 1 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 0.1° higher in Montpellier than in Toronto, Pearson Intl, On.
